How to Remove a Virus from Your Android Phone
Android devices are generally more susceptible to malware than iPhones. This is because Google Play Store is open and fairly unrestricted, which allows content loaded from other sources to be installed. Follow this procedure to get rid of viruses on your Android phone.
Uninstall Suspicious Apps Go through the apps installed on your device. Identify for apps that appear to be out of place, including any you don’t remember installing or those with bizarre names, and uninstall them. – Visit Settings > Apps or Applications Manager.
- Browse through the list of installed apps to check for any suspicious or unfamiliar ones.
- Simply tap on the app and select Uninstall option.
Alternatively, you may choose option Force Stop if you want to pause the app from further annoying you. However, when after some time when you are sure that the app is causing damage to your system, force it to uninstall itself.
- Use Google Play Protect to perform a malware scan. Google Play Protect is an in-built feature that checks for malware and harmful behavior in applications. This serves as a good platform to run a scan and detect any malicious apps in the Android device.
- Launch the Google Play Store.
- Tap on the Menu icon (the three horizontal lines).
- Select Play Protect and then tap Scan. At this time, Google Play Protect will check all the apps installed on your device for any security issues.
- Clear Cache and Data of the Apps Causing Issues: If there are certain apps that are giving trouble, then clearing their cache and data may help in resolving the issue.
- Visit Settings > Apps.
- Identify the app you want to clear.
- Tap Storage and select both Clear Cache and Clear Data.
- Use Third-Party Antivirus Software: Many reputed third-party antivirus apps are available for Android: Avast, McAfee, Bitdefender, and Kaspersky. These apps may perform a deeper scan of your device and remove viruses or malware.
- Download and install a reputable antivirus from the Google Play Store.
- Launch the app and perform a full scan.
- Follow the instructions for removing any malicious files that may have been found by the app.
- If all the above fails, perform a Factory Reset: If still nothing helped, then factory resetting the phone should work: this will bring back your device to its original settings, deleting all the apps and data on your phone along with the viruses if it had any. This is considered a last resort, for it would obliterate all personal data.
- Visit Settings > System > Reset > Factory Data Reset.
- Finally, confirm the action and allow the phone to reset itself. Before doing a factory reset, please ensure to back up your important data like your pictures, contacts, etc. as this process will erase everything.
How to Remove a Virus from Your iPhone:-
It’s worth a try since iPhones, while inherently more secure than Android devices, can also get infected with viruses and malware, particularly those that have been jailbroken or that have encountered particular malicious websites or apps. Here’s how to detox your iPhone of any viruses or malware. Restart iPhone: Simply restarting your iPhone sometimes helps to remove any temporary issues caused by virus infections. As with most things electronic, this first simple step may indeed solve the problem. Press and hold the power button. Slide to power off. After the phone has powered down, press and hold the power button to restart it.
Check for Unwanted Profiles: Likewise, troublesome profiles or configurations can unintentionally be installed on your iPhone by third parties. Such profiles allow third-party apps access to your device. To check if there are any unwanted profiles: Go to Settings > General > Profiles. If any strange profiles are displayed, tap on them and select Delete Profile. Clear Safari History and Website Data: In case a virus was installed via a site or phishing link, you might want to clear Safari browsing history and website data. Go to Settings > Safari.
Then scroll down to Clear History and Website Data. Update iPhone iOS: New updates are meant to patch up any security vulnerabilities, and these happen quite often in Apple’s case. Keeping an iPhone’s software up to date is one of the best means to secure it against potential viruses and malware. Go to Settings > General > Software Update. If there is an available update, download and install it. Reset All Settings: If your iPhone is still displaying behavior due to malware or viruses, then this will reset all settings to factory defaults, without deleting any data. Doing this means system settings such as Wi-Fi passwords, notifications, and privacy settings will be reset; therefore, chances are it might fix the issue.
